Call for Posters COMSNETS 2015

 Call for Posters COMSNETS 2015 The COMSNETS 2015 Poster Session is a forum to showcase new and exciting ideas in the fields of networking and communications. We believe that this will be a great opportunity for students/participants to get critique and feedback on their original ideas and work­in­progress. Participants are required to submit a 4 page poster abstract on their original and previously unpublished work. A selected set of posters will be invited to present in COMSNETS 2015. The top two posters will receive the best poster awards. A selected set of student presenters will also be considered for travel grants for the conference. Poster presenters are requested to apply separately for travel grant support. Note that the posters abstracts will not be part of the conference proceedings. What Should I Submit? Poster presenters are required to submit a maximum 4 page abstract of their poster by the abstract submission deadline (mentioned below). The abstract may contain background of your research work, the key research challenge you are addressing or the key research technique you are proposing, and theoretical or experimental results if any. The abstract may include figures, tables, or graphs. Note that this is a research poster track, and your poster abstract should clearly bring out a key research problem that you wish to present, a justification of why the problem is interesting and hard to solve, and your approach to solve the problem. A selected set of poster abstracts will be invited to present their ideas during COMSNETS 2015 poster session. The final presentation will be in a poster form. We will associate a mentor from the review committee for the selected posters to give the presenters an opportunity to improve the quality of poster presentation. Please prepare your posters in A0 paper size in portrait mode. You will need to bring a printed copy of your poster to the poster session. We will arrange for the necessary support system (poster stands, clips etc.). Please ensure to make your poster visually appealing. For instance, merely replicating the text of your abstract onto the poster is a bad idea. Instead, strive to have a continuous flow of ideas through numbers, figures, diagrams and graphs.
